Mutton birds can last in the freezer for about 6 to 12 months when properly stored. It's important to ensure they are tightly wrapped or sealed in an airtight container to prevent freezer burn. Always label the packaging with the date to keep track of storage time. For the best quality, it's recommended to consume them within the first 6 months.
